Senior Specialist Legal Editor, CoCo (Scotland & England) at Thomson Reuters
About the role
Senior Specialist Legal Editor, Practical Law Corporate/Commercial (Scots and English law)
We are seeking an experienced corporate/commercial lawyer who is dual-qualified in Scotland and England to join the Practical Law team in the UK.
Practical Law is a leading online know-how service providing expert-created, practical maintained content to help legal professionals work smarter and advise with confidence. Practical Law is part of Thomson Reuters, one of the world’s most trusted providers of answers across law, tax, compliance, government and media. Practical Law editors are experienced legal professionals who sit at the intersection of law, technology and the development of AI-driven legal solutions, such as Co Counsel.
About the Role
As a Senior Specialist Legal Editor in Practical Law, you will use your specialist legal knowledge of, and experience in, corporate/commercial law and practice in Scotland and England to create and maintain a wide range of content and to support the development of Thomson Reuters AI-powered legal solutions. Working in a supportive team of highly experienced colleagues, you will deal with a breadth of interesting work.
Major responsibilities/accountabilities
- Research, write and maintain clear, current, and practical legal content aligned with market practice and customer needs, and business objectives.
- Review and edit content written by others, whether by colleagues or external expert contributors.
- Keep up to date with legal, practice and market developments to ensure content remains accurate, relevant and aligned with business objectives.
- Use your legal expertise to support the development of customer-focused Thomson Reuters' AI-powered legal solutions.
- Use your legal expertise and editorial skills to support the development and application of internal AI editorial tools.
- Develop and maintain relationships with lawyers and industry groups to ensure content reflects current market practice.
- Use your specialist legal knowledge to assist the wider Thomson Reuters team, working with product management, sales, marketing, and technology functions where necessary.
About You
You're a fit for the role if you have qualified as a lawyer in Scotland and in England and Wales and have:
- Substantial post-qualification experience of working as a corporate/commercial lawyer in a law firm, in-house or at the bar in the UK.
- Extensive experience in the following areas:
- Private M&A;
- Company formation and administration;
- Supply of goods and services terms and conditions;
- Confidentiality agreements; and
- General contract law.
- Some knowledge of partnership law.
- Strong writing skills, and a passion for writing about legal practice accurately, concisely and in plain English.
- A collaborative mindset with the ability to work effectively independently and in teams.
- Strong technical skills and the ability to effectively utilize various tools, including generative AI technologies, to enhance productivity and accuracy.
- Adaptability and flexibility to work on diverse projects and tasks within the generative AI space as well as new and emerging technologies.
- A curious mindset, including about the increasing intersection of AI and legal practice, adaptable and open to change.
- Experience of using AI tools in legal work.
